18-Wheeler Carrying 11,000 Pounds of Kit Kat Bars Overturns on Interstate 20 Near Brandon, Mississippi
5/27/2026, 5:51:50 AM
Incident Overview
On Monday afternoon, an 18-wheel semitrailer transporting approximately 11,000 pounds of Kit Kat bars overturned on Interstate 20 (I-20) near the Highway 80 entrance ramp in Brandon, Mississippi. The vehicle was traveling eastbound when the trailer detached from the tractor unit and rolled onto the westbound ramp, blocking the ramp in both directions. No injuries were reported.
